Spooky Goose Opera to Present Remote Concert Series

By David Salazar

Spooky Goose Opera has announced that it will present a fully-remote Concert series that will span three days.

The concert, which will be led by General Director Bruce Fowler, will feature several colleagues including artists who have performed with the Houston Grand Opera, Fort Worth Opera, Santa Fe Opera, Arizona Opera, Minnesota Opera, LA Opera, The Metropolitan Opera, and Teatro alla Scala, among other.

The concerts will be featured on consecutive days between March 27-29; while the concerts on the 27 and 28 will start at 7 p.m., the latter one is set to kick off at 2 p.m. They can be viewed on the company’s official website.

Spooky Goose Opera is a company founded by Aaren Marchi and Michael Celentano in November 2019.
